More about the book
Focusing on combinatorial aspects of Information Theory, this volume explores how coding problems shift from probabilistic to combinatorial, particularly through the lens of zero-error codes. It highlights key concepts like Shannon's zero-error capacity, which involves analyzing independent sets in graphs. Additionally, the text delves into the complexities introduced by multiple access channels, exemplified by the Zarankiewicz problem, providing a rigorous examination of the interplay between combinatorics and information theory.
